Key Components of Real Estate Finance
Types of Financing Options Available
In Real Estate Finance, numerous financing options exist, each with its unique features. Common options include traditional mortgages, government-backed loans (such as FHA and VA loans), private money loans, and hard money loans. Each type serves different needs and risk tolerances, allowing investors to choose based on their specific circumstances and plans.
Understanding Mortgages and Loans
Mortgages constitute one of the primary ways individuals finance property purchases. A mortgage is essentially a loan secured by the real estate itself. Understanding various mortgage types, including fixed-rate, adjustable-rate, and interest-only mortgages, is vital for investors to make well-informed decisions about their financing approach and repayment strategies.
The Role of Equity in Real Estate Finance
Equity represents ownership interest in the property and can serve as a critical component of Real Estate Finance. Calculating equity involves assessing the property’s value against outstanding debts. As the property appreciates or as mortgage debt is repaid, equity grows, providing investors with leverage for future financing options or generating income through equity refinancing.
Evaluating Investment Opportunities
Assessing Property Value and Market Conditions
For informed investment choices, evaluating property value is paramount. This requires a blend of market analysis, comparative property evaluations, and the use of appraisal insights. Key market conditions such as supply and demand, interest rates, and economic indicators can significantly influence property values and investment decisions.
Financial Analytics in Real Estate Decisions
Financial analytics tools help investors understand performance metrics, assess profitability, and predict future cash flows. Leveraging these analytical methods can support decision-making by identifying investment risks and opportunities based on quantitative data. Tools such as discounted cash flow analysis, net present value, and internal rate of return are vital for strategic investment planning.

Strategies to Mitigate Investment Risks
Several strategies can be employed to mitigate investment risks, including diversifying the property portfolio, maintaining adequate cash reserves, securing appropriate insurance, and performing thorough due diligence on all investment opportunities. By implementing these strategies, investors can enhance stability and reduce exposure to potential financial pitfalls.
